- ベストアンサー
※ ChatGPTを利用し、要約された質問です(原文:フォームタグ・INPUT TYPE='TEXT'へ変数が正しく渡りません。)
フォームタグ・INPUT TYPE='TEXT'へ変数が正しく渡りません。
このQ&Aのポイント
- フォームタグ・INPUT TYPE='TEXT'へ変数が正しく渡りません。スペースを含む文字列が渡されない問題について解決方法を教えてください。
- フォームタグのINPUT TYPE='TEXT'において、変数が正しく渡されず、スペースを含む文字列が渡されない問題が発生しています。解決方法を教えてください。
- フォームタグで使用するINPUT TYPE='TEXT'において、変数の値が正しく渡されない問題が起きています。特にスペースを含む文字列が渡されないという現象について、解決策をお教えください。
- みんなの回答 (1)
- 専門家の回答
質問者が選んだベストアンサー
JSPに限らずCGIなどを作る時によくあるミスですね。 <INPUT TYPE='TEXT' NAME='HOGEHOGE' VALUE='<%= TEXT1 %>' /> このように<%= TEXT1 %>をクォーテーションで囲ってください。 HTMLのタグの要素は半角スペースで区切られていると他の要素と認識します。 それを値と認識させるためにクォーテーションで囲みます。 変数をvalueに挿入する際はクォーテーションで囲む癖をつけると良いですよ。
お礼
ありがとうございました。